City Center Master Plan Update

Revitalizing a regional and cultural center

Downtown Birmingham suffered from disinvestment and decline following the race riots and suburban expansion of past decades. Building on its unique heritage and assets the city hired UDA to prepare a Master Plan update to transform downtown into a vibrant regional center. The plan was prepared with extensive public engagement and brought clarity to the downtown as a series of districts, including the Civil Rights District; Midtown and the Theater District; the Loft/Design District; the Civic Center District and a growth area for the University of Alabama Medical Center. A focus of the plan was the creation of a new central park on an existing underutilized railyard. That park has been completed and has had a transformative effect on the surrounding downtown.
